The Meaning Behind “Revive Us Again” in Mark Finley’s Teaching
Mark Finley’s message of revival centers on the heartfelt cry found in Psalm 85:6 — “Will
You not revive us again, that Your people may rejoice in You?” This scriptural call has
been a cornerstone of his preaching, highlighting humanity’s need for God’s renewing
presence. The phrase “revive us again” symbolizes a deep yearning for spiritual
reawakening, a fresh outpouring of God’s grace, love, and power in lives that may have
grown weary or disconnected.
Finley emphasizes that revival is not merely emotional excitement but a genuine
transformation of the heart that leads to renewed faith, commitment, and purpose. It is
about God breathing life into what may seem dead or dormant, restoring hope, joy, and a
sense of divine direction.

The Biblical Foundation of Revival in Mark Finley’s Messages
Mark Finley’s teachings draw heavily on scripture to underscore the timeless nature of
revival. He frequently references not only Psalm 85 but also other passages such as 2
Chronicles 7:14, Isaiah 57:15, and Acts 3:19. These verses collectively portray God’s
desire to heal, restore, and revive His people when they humbly seek Him.
Psalm 85:6 and Its Significance
This verse, “Will You not revive us again, that Your people may rejoice in You?”
encapsulates the yearning for divine renewal that transcends generations. Finley
interprets this plea as an invitation to experience God’s mercy and joy anew, reminding
believers that revival brings not only spiritual awakening but also rejoicing and praise.

The Context of "Revive Us Again" in Mark Finley’s Ministry
Mark Finley, known for his extensive work with the Seventh-day Adventist Church and his
global evangelistic campaigns, often emphasizes revival as a critical component of
Christian life. The phrase "revive us again" is rooted in Psalm 85:6, where the psalmist
pleads for God's restoration and renewal of His people. Finley’s use of this phrase is not
merely rhetorical but serves as a thematic foundation for many of his sermons and written
works.
In the contemporary church landscape, where spiritual fatigue and cultural challenges
often dampen religious fervor, Finley’s call to "revive us again" acts as both a plea and a
promise. It invites believers to seek a fresh outpouring of the Holy Spirit and a
recommitment to living out their faith authentically. Through his preaching, Finley
articulates a vision of revival that is deeply personal yet communal, urging individuals and
congregations alike to pursue spiritual awakening.
Theological Foundations of Revival in Finley’s Teachings
Revival, as presented by Mark Finley, is intricately linked to biblical themes of repentance,
renewal, and transformation. He frequently references Old Testament prophets and New
Testament teachings to illustrate how God has historically intervened to restore His
people. Finley’s interpretation underscores revival as a sovereign act of God, often
precipitated by human repentance and prayer.
Unlike some revivalist messages that may focus predominantly on emotional experiences,
Finley adopts a balanced approach that combines heartfelt spirituality with doctrinal
soundness. His sermons on "Revive Us Again" often incorporate scriptural exegesis,
historical examples of revival, and practical steps for spiritual growth. This blend appeals
to a broad audience, including both laypersons and theological scholars.
